Travois


Although this photo is blurry you can see two women on horses moving their camp with the aide of their travois.  The poles of the travois were most likely used as tepee poles when not on the move.  The woman following has a baby on a cradleboard suspended from her back.  It has been said that a Comanche woman could strike camp and be ready to move in five minutes when forced to do so.
